How to Propagate White rushlily?
White rushlily, a species within the Liliaceae family, flourishes in particular conditions that mimic its natural surroundings. Effective propagation typically entails using cuttings, whereby a vigorous segment of white rushlily is placed in adequately draining substrate, preferably enhanced with organic matter to encourage strong root formation. Steady hydration and dappled light will aid the initial growth period, which is vital for cultivating a thriving specimen.

What Tools Are Used in White Rushlily Propagation?
Sharp Pruning Shears
These are crucial for making clean cuts on white rushlily parts for propagation. Their sharpness ensures precise incisions without harming plant tissue, which is vital for healthy rooting and new plant growth. This precision helps prevent disease entry points that jagged cuts might create.
Rooting Hormone
This substance stimulates root development from white rushlily cuttings, boosting the likelihood of successful propagation. The hormone promotes faster rooting, which is essential for cuttings to establish and flourish as new plants. This is particularly beneficial for maintaining white rushlily's health during its critical initial growth phases.
Sterilizing Solution
Used to sanitize pruning shears before and after each cut. This minimizes the chance of disease spreading between plants. Since white rushlily cuttings can be quite vulnerable to infections, sterilization is key for preserving plant health throughout the propagation process.
Plant Pots with Drainage Holes
These are necessary for planting white rushlily cuttings. The pots serve as the initial containers for growth, while the drainage holes allow excess water to escape, preventing issues like root rot, which can be detrimental to new cuttings.
Perlite or Vermiculite (or a blend thereof)
This medium is recommended for propagating white rushlily cuttings because it provides excellent drainage and aeration, crucial for root development and plant vitality. Utilizing either of these substrates can significantly improve the success rate of cuttings taking root.

How to Care for Your Newly Propagated White Rushlily?
How to Care for Your Newly Propagated White Rushlily?
Once white rushlily cuttings have rooted and show new growth, gradually introduce them to less humid conditions by removing the plastic cover or opening greenhouse vents. Continue regular watering, allowing the soil to dry slightly between sessions. Provide indirect light and shield from direct sun. After establishment, fertilize with a balanced, diluted liquid feed every 4-6 weeks during the growing season. Transplant into larger pots or the garden once they outgrow their initial containers and are robust enough.
Common Mistakes to Avoid When Propagating White Rushlily
Overwatering
Excessive moisture can lead to root rot and fungal infections, especially damaging during white rushlily's early propagation stages.
Incorrect Soil Type
Using dense or clay-based soils can suffocate roots, hindering proper growth and nutrient uptake.
Improper Light Exposure
Placing white rushlily in overly dim or intensely bright sunlight can impede growth and cause plant stress.
Neglecting Soil Drainage
Poor drainage can leave roots waterlogged, leading to diminished health and increased disease susceptibility.
Ignoring Pests
Failure to monitor or control pests can result in damaged foliage and overall weakened plant vitality.
